原创 Java學習 Day 9

接口與抽象類 共性:都是不斷抽取出來的抽象的概念 區別: 1.抽象類體現繼承關係,一個類只能單繼承 接口體現實現關係,一個類可以多實現 2.抽象類中可以定義非抽象方法,供子類直接使用 接口的方法都是抽象,接

原创 Java學習 Day 5

函數 函數的定義 與 乘 或 除 public static void main(String[] x){ } //public static 爲修飾符,void 爲函數類型, main 爲函數名,String x 說明該函

原创 Java學習 Day 10

daemon 守護線程(服務員) 爲其它線程提供服務的線程 若進程中剩餘的線程都是守護線程的話,則進程終止 Thread.setDaemon(true); 例: class ThreadDemo1{ public

原创 Java學習 Day 11

String類 字符串是一個特殊的對象 字符串一旦初始化就不可以被改變 String str = "abc"; String str1 = new String("abc"); 有什麼區別? String str = "abc

原创 Java學習 Day 4

分享一句很有深意的話,共勉: 對我們來說,想要沒有焦慮,想要人生變得踏實,就需要管理好你的時間、收起你的浮躁,並且相信 " 慢慢來,成長最快 "。 \r (return回車符 \n (line)換行符 所有byte、short、c

原创 Java學習 Day 6

OOP 面向對象編程 OOA 面向對象分析 OOD 面向對象設計 面向對象的特徵: 1.封裝 2.繼承 3.多態 對象 切實存在的個體。 類 物以類聚,人以羣分。 人找人,蝦找蝦。 對現實事物的軟件抽象。 類

原创 Java學習 Day 8

接口 格式: interface{} 藉口是對外暴露的規則,是程序的功能擴展。 接口的出現降低耦合(交互)性。 接口以可用來多實現。 類與接口之間是實現關係,而且類可以繼承一個類的同時實現多個接口。 接口與接口之間可以有繼承關係。

原创 Java學習 Day 3

Java中的註釋格式: 單行註釋: // 註釋文字 多行註釋: /* 註釋文字*/ 文檔註釋: /*註釋文字/ demo 演示版(功能可能並不全) 初學者養成先寫註釋再寫代碼的習慣。方便別人理解和維護 常量與變量 常量:不能改